免费提供源码,助力开发者轻松入门与进阶 文章
在当今这个信息技术高速发展的时代,开源文化已经成为了一种主流的软件开发模式。开源软件不仅能够帮助开发者节省开发成本,提高开发效率,还能够促进技术的传播与创新。因此,越来越多的开发者开始关注开源项目,希望能够从中学习到宝贵的经验和技能。本文将为大家介绍如何免费获取源码,并探讨源码对开发者成长的重要性。
一、什么是源码?
源码,即软件的原始代码,它是构成软件的核心。通过阅读和理解源码,开发者可以了解到软件的设计理念、架构、算法以及实现细节。源码对于开发者来说,具有极高的学习价值。
二、免费提供源码的优势
1.学习借鉴:通过阅读源码,开发者可以了解业界先进的开发理念和技术,从而提高自己的技术水平。
2.丰富资源:免费提供源码的项目通常拥有庞大的社区支持,开发者可以在这里获取丰富的技术文档、教程和经验分享。
3.降低成本:开源软件和源码可以帮助开发者避免重复造轮子,节省时间和人力成本。
4.促进创新:开源项目可以激发开发者的创新思维,推动技术的进步。
三、如何免费获取源码?
1.搜索引擎:利用搜索引擎(如百度、谷歌等)搜索相关项目名称,通常可以找到项目的官方网站或GitHub、GitLab等代码托管平台上的源码。
2.开源社区:加入开源社区(如开源中国、CSDN等),关注感兴趣的项目,了解项目动态,获取源码。
3.项目官网:访问感兴趣的项目官网,查看是否有提供源码下载或在线查看的链接。
4.GitHub、GitLab等代码托管平台:在GitHub、GitLab等代码托管平台上,可以直接搜索项目名称,查看源码并克隆到本地。
四、源码对开发者成长的重要性
1.提高编程能力:通过阅读源码,开发者可以学习到优秀的编程规范和设计模式,提高自己的编程能力。
2.拓宽视野:开源项目通常涉及多个领域,通过学习源码,开发者可以了解到更多的技术知识和应用场景。
3.培养团队协作能力:参与开源项目,与团队成员共同讨论、解决问题,有助于培养自己的团队协作能力。
4.增加实战经验:通过阅读和修改源码,开发者可以积累实战经验,提高自己的解决实际问题的能力。
总结:
免费提供源码为开发者提供了丰富的学习资源,有助于开发者提高技术水平、拓宽视野、培养团队协作能力和积累实战经验。作为开发者,我们应该充分利用这些资源,不断学习、进步,为我国软件产业的发展贡献力量。